Output ccde6139e25079a85341546ea19e22447a7055e4aef0a540886c9921f954e24e:1

value
307500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1a08045e960ea605bf3814275dd6a71164f9d7fb OP_EQUAL
address
344f6Zqgpa7gCT7D4EkGZze5u1UmrmYh9G
transaction
ccde6139e25079a85341546ea19e22447a7055e4aef0a540886c9921f954e24e
spent
true